Services Available:

COVID-19 Testing Information

COVID-19 Vaccine Information 

Breast and Cervical Cancer Program
Provides breast and cervical cancer screenings and follow-up to low income and uninsured Georgia women 40 to 64 years of age. Some younger women with symptoms of breast cancer may also qualify. Read more.

Children 1st 
Connects families and their children with medical preventive care or developmental services available through health care providers and other community resources. Read more.

Emergency Preparedness
Works with local, state and federal authorities to stay ahead of chemical, biological and radiological threats to public health by planning, training and raising awareness.

Environmental Health
Provides primary prevention through a combination of surveillance, education, enforcement, and assessment programs designed to identify, prevent and abate the environmental conditions that adversely impact human health. Please click on link below.

Immunizations
Provides vaccinations for children and adults to include: Td/Tdap, Dtap, HPV, Hep A and Hep B, MMR, Varicella, Hib, Meningitis, Pneumonia, Flu, Polio, Rotavirus, Prevnar and Shingles (please call ahead for Shingles Vaccine to check eligibility requirements and availability). Read more.

Laboratory Services/Wellness Panel
The health department can provide general laboratory services as ordered by a physician. Fees vary by test; please call for more information.

Services to Students & Schools
Hearing, vision and dental screenings for school aged children.  Scoliosis screening provided for elementary & middle school students, daycare/school immunization certificates.  Auditing for schools of their immunization records of kindergarten/first graders.  Read more.

Sexually Transmitted Diseases Clinic
Diagnoses and treats patients with sexually transmitted diseases and any other communicable diseases. The Clinic also provides HIV counseling, testing, and confidential partner notification.

Tuberculosis Control Clinic
Offers detection, treatment, education and follow-up on the Tuberculosis germ. Read more.

WIC – Women, Infants and Children
Provides supplemental food vouchers to eligible clients, and also works to prevent nutrition related health problems while improving nutritional health. Read more.

To make a WIC appointment please call: 1-800-789-5502

Women’s Health
Provides physical exams including pap smears, lab testing and assessment for contraceptives. Read more.
